Quote :
And I think the Ghost album came out in 2010, right? I checked, that's what it said, else it would have been on my list for sure.

Technically, yes. In Europe. But it didn't get a US release till March of 2011. Same thing with Motorhead. It came out in Europe in Dec. 2010, but not until Jan. of '11 in the states. So both of those album go in my records as 2011 releases.
